Not the answer you're looking for?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. To learn more, see our tips on writing great answers. good answer but to avoid duplicates I would use: This is SQL-92 ANSI compliant, and ought to work in all database engines. Why do small African island nations perform better than African continental nations, considering democracy and human development? How Intuit democratizes AI development across teams through reusability. I'll edit. If you have privilege on dba_tab_columns and dba_tables. How can I get column names from a table in SQL Server? Procedure To select columns, choose one of the following options: Type SELECT, followed by the names Use commas to separate the column names. How to notate a grace note at the start of a bar with lilypond? Acidity of alcohols and basicity of amines. The same code will work for all compliant databases. Bulk update symbol size units from mm to map units in rule-based symbology. Thanks a lot. Also works for the view only, blachniet's answer is best if you need details on the columns in the table. This gives the users the ability to transpose columns from a SQL Server table easily and create reports as per the requirements. How can this new ban on drag possibly be considered constitutional? rev2023.3.3.43278. Method-2: Using Left Outer Join. Using INFORMATION_SCHEMA.COLUMNS table. It is a very simple script to get all columns for a table from a database. The SELECT statement is used to select data from a database. Is it plausible for constructed languages to be used to affect thought and control or mold people towards desired outcomes? Thanks for contributing an answer to Stack Overflow!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Data Cartoons: Best of 2022 This ebook is a collection of the 15 most popular Data Cartoons in 2022. SELECT*FROMinformation_schema.tables from the "Customers" table: The following SQL statement selects all the columns from the "Customers" Just FYI neither of our answers actually puts the column name in a, Thanks @AaronBertrand -- I updated to use INFORMATION_SCHEMA :-) Typed over my actual values, The case against INFORMATION_SCHEMA views, How Intuit democratizes AI development across teams through reusability. Syntax. How do I align things in the following tabular environment? FOR QUERY [ HIGH | LOW ] NULL. Simplification through consolidation and automation of IT and security operations workflows. Identify those arcade games from a 1983 Brazilian music video. Hope you like this post! Switch to a specific database. The query results in the following table: action count opened 189096 closed 174914 reopened 2080 As we can see, only a few pull requests have been reopened. good answer but to avoid duplicates I would use: select COLUMN_NAME from information_schema.columns where table_name = 'tableName' and table_schema = 'databaseName' - Eaten by a Grue Feb 25, 2015 at 15:14 This is SQL-92 ANSI compliant, and ought to work in all database engines. What are the options for storing hierarchical data in a relational database? ; note that character and numeric columns display their generic data type rather than their defined data type (i.e. Therefore, the SELECT and select keywords have the same meaning. How can I do 'insert if not exists' in MySQL? 1. If you Creating and Selecting table variables dynamically in SQL Server stored procedure? I'm sure there are many questions like this one. Late one but hopefully useful since both tools are free. however your question isn't enough clear but you can get all of it with this this code, Taken from this answer: Below are couple of ways that you can list : Thanks for contributing an answer to Stack Overflow! By tapping into the metadata exposed via these views, a very simple query provided everything that he needed to know. SQL | Join (Inner, Left, Right and Full Joins), Installing MongoDB on Windows with Python. Use the DESCRIBE statement. Getting list of tables, and fields in each, in a database, http://dbalink.wordpress.com/2008/10/24/querying-the-object-catalog-and-information-schema-views/, How Intuit democratizes AI development across teams through reusability.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, List of Tables names used in MVC Application, How can I get all tables and columns from a database? How can I get a list of column names and types from a resultset? What is the point of Thrower's Bandolier? That's very usefulbut how to include database name in above expression? It means the Database named Test is created. Data Cartoons: Best of 2022 This ebook is a collection of the 15 most popular Data Cartoons in 2022. On occasion, I'm interested in getting a list of columns in one of the tables or views in my SQL Server 2008 R2 database. Making statements based on opinion; back them up with references or personal experience.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. It is correct, just not for mssql.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. How do I import an SQL file using the command line in MySQL? In this article, we will look at how to get column names from a table. I had to use SELECT CAST(COLUMN_NAME AS CHAR(40)) || ' ' || DATA_TYPE to get a nice format and obtain multiple columns with concatenation. Linear regulator thermal information missing in datasheet, Replacing broken pins/legs on a DIP IC package. Fetching Across Commits. How can I delete using INNER JOIN with SQL Server?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Renaming column is BETA now. Disconnect between goals and daily tasksIs it me, or the industry? ApexSQL Search good thing about this tool is that it can also search data, show dependencies between objects and couple other useful things. I know it's late but I use this command for Oracle: The second way is an ANSI standard and therefore should work on all ANSI compliant databases. We are creating the database using CREATE query. Is it plausible for constructed languages to be used to affect thought and control or mold people towards desired outcomes? Get All Columns in MySQL Get all Column of a specific Tables in MySQL. How Intuit democratizes AI development across teams through reusability. How to see percentage of existing values for all columns in mysql table? Why are Suriname, Belize, and Guinea-Bissau classified as "Small Island Developing States"? Using Kolmogorov complexity to measure difficulty of problems? We can verify the data in the table using the SELECT query as below. For this reason, it is generally more robust to write your queries to select specific columns. The Data table will have three fields FirstName, LastName, and Age. My code is GPL licensed, can I issue a license to have my code be distributed in a specific MIT licensed project? A lot of the answers provided here are great, but I would argue that one of the most important pieces of information for, say, db documentation is the column description which none of the other answers provide. max_length Maximum length of the column (In bytes). List All Tables of Database Using SQL Query List All Tables of Database Using SQL Query Nitin Jun 22, 2016 90.3 k 0 1 Write the following query and execute. SO Answer. What sort of strategies would a medieval military use against a fantasy giant? 2 Answers. Why are physically impossible and logically impossible concepts considered separate in terms of probability?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Sql query to get column names from table in oracle - SELECT * FROM information_schema.columns WHERE table_schema = 'database_name' AND TABLE_NAME = . TEXT for all character types, FIXED . table_name You may wnat to add AND owner = as the above query will return all tables/views that have the table_name 'YOUR_TABLE_HERE'.Feb 28, 2017 This should get you going in the right direction. What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Does ZnSO4 + H2 at high pressure reverses to Zn + H2SO4? Savings through lower management overhead and reduced support costs. How to check if a column exists in a SQL Server table. How can I check before my flight that the cloud separation requirements in VFR flight rules are met? Sep 24, 2016 at 2:38. Not the answer you're looking for? What I meant by column description is shown by the "Description" column in the answer I posted. You can make use of information_schema views to list all objects in SQL Server 2005 or 2008 databases. Query below lists: (A) all columns in tables accessible to the current user in Oracle database (B) all columns in tables in Oracle database Query was executed under the Oracle9i Database version. ;WITH xmlnamespaces ('http://www.w3.org/2001/XMLSchema-instance' AS ns) SELECT * FROM YourTable AS T1 WHERE ( SELECT T1. Why do academics stay as adjuncts for years rather than move around? Using SQL, we can do many things. ALT+F1 while you've highlighted dbo.MyTable is the equivalent of running EXEC sp_help 'dbo.MyTable' according to this site. In this article, we will look at how to get column names from a table. A well known example is the Structured Query Language (SQL). Whats the grammar of "For those whose stories they are"? The column_name was printed but nothing else. Why is this sentence from The Great Gatsby grammatical? SQL command to list all tables in Oracle In Oracle, you can use the SQL*Plus or SQL Developer connect to the Oracle Database server and show all tables in a database. (A) all columns in a specific table accessible to the current user in Oracle database (B) all columns in a specific table in Oracle database Query was executed under the Oracle9i Database version. But the point is don't post a query that won't work as an answer because it's useless to the OP. - Larry Lustig Feb 27, 2018 at 16:59 I am using SQuirreL SQL Client snapshot. Making statements based on opinion; back them up with references or personal experience. in a Microsoft SQL Server you can use this: this shows you all tables and columns ( and their definition ) from all userdefined databases. Why did Ukraine abstain from the UNHRC vote on China? TL;DR: We've recently improved DuckDB's JSON extension so JSON files can be directly queried as if they were tables. Also, in a separate query is there a way to list all columns along with data type and constraints (NULLS, etc). Let us see how can we get the column names using each of them. use ; show columns in like '%'; Will let you list only the columns starting with the prefix specified. Get certifiedby completinga course today! My code is GPL licensed, can I issue a license to have my code be distributed in a specific MIT licensed project? Unless Squirrel contains a database agnostic way to report this information. What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? How to Convert From BLOB to Text in MySQL? Name of the column. In a new query window, type the name of the view/table, highlight it, and press Alt-F1. Connect and share knowledge within a single location that is structured and easy to search. Just a slight correction on the others in SQL Server (schema prefix is becoming more important! Example-1: Select the rows from single table having the maximum value on a column. Thanks in advance.. TABLE_SCHEMA: The name of the schema (database) to which the table belongs. Include your Excel version and all other relevant information. - the incident has nothing to do with me; can I use this this way? Is it possible to rotate a window 90 degrees if it has the same length and width? You can use this stored procedure to the trick You need to provide the table name you wish to query note that if you'll pass to procedure the @exec parameter = 1 it will execute the select query. I was just curious about how many columns were in the database, and this gave me what I needed. While using W3Schools, you agree to have read and accepted our. To fix the body, click edit. In this post, we will see different ways of retrieving all columns from a specific table in a database. Dont get me wrong, im not saying your answer was incorrect. You can use following query to list all columns or search columns across tables in a database. What Is the Difference Between 'Man' And 'Son of Man' in Num 23:19? It is a language used to interact with the database, i.e to create a database, to create a table in the database, to retrieve data or update a table in the database, etc. Asking for help, clarification, or responding to other answers. Yep, more precisely I meant Microsoft SQL Server Management Studio 2008 R2. The command is completed successfully. Why do small African island nations perform better than African continental nations, considering democracy and human development? Only works for MSSQL if there is no '[ ]' and the quotes ' ' are needed around the table name.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Essentially, the user can convert rows into columns. What are the options for storing hierarchical data in a relational database? Using the below query we will be adding the data to our table. I know this question is really about using system SPs and databases in Sql Server, and I am ok with general queries, so I'm interested in some blogs which cover this sort of functionality. Did not work in SSMS 2012. Why do many companies reject expired SSL certificates as bugs in bug bounties? * Summary. How can I list the tables in a SQLite database file that was opened with ATTACH? Follow the submission rules -- particularly 1 and 2. Step 1: Creating Database We are creating the database using CREATE query. List of all index & index columns in SQL Server DB. rev2023.3.3.43278. SELECT COLUMN_NAME F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ME = 'Table_Name' However, it doesnt always work.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. http://blog.sqlauthority.com/2008/08/06/sql-server-query-to-find-column-from-all-tables-of-database/. I see the Catalog is master. @dmvianna I don't think that necessarily applies to all of Oracle, but to SQL*Plus.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. Step 1.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. I have a list with N entries from which a would like to form a query that looks something like this. Why does Mister Mxyzptlk need to have a weakness in the comics? How to use Slater Type Orbitals as a basis functions in matrix method correctly? Why is this sentence from The Great Gatsby grammatical? Thanks for contributing an answer to Stack Overflow! Reference : My Blog - http://dbalink.wordpress.com/2008/10/24/querying-the-object-catalog-and-information-schema-views/.